09:41 — Heads up: SpokeShift's rebalancing planner at CycleNook started assigning trucks to docks that were already full, so riders in the Larkmont district saw 'no bikes available' errors. We paused auto-dispatch and ran manual routes. Fix deployed by 10:15, queues cleared by 10:40. The build token for the patched planner release is below.

pipeline stamp: htk21_cc68b8e00e3cb5ca75ae8

Hey, new maintainer! At Copperquill we pin every dependency to an exact version — no ranges, ever. The pin-check bot blocks merges otherwise. It reads its settings from a small env file in the repo tooling directory. Rebuild that file locally before running the bot; its registry token goes immediately after this sentence.

secret setting of tajof-bahif: COURIER_KEY3=65d

# Break-Glass: CompactKite Log Compaction

Hey reviewer — if compaction on the Ferrow message queue wedges and on-call can't reach the admin plane, break-glass applies. Grab the emergency operator role, pause compaction on the stuck partition, and file an incident note within an hour. Unsealing the emergency credential bundle requires the recovery passphrase shown directly below.

unlock words, kajog-bahif: wendor-praael-ralys-julvan-kasath-kelys-wenmir-wenius-julax